"Optical and Molecular Tools for Mapping Brain Function"

Optical tools for simultaneous perturbation and measurement of membrane potential enable spatially resolved mapping of neural activity with high resolution in space and time, in behaving animals. We developed voltage indicators, microscope systems, and analysis software to perform high-resolution recordings in complex tissue environments. With these advanced tools, we are studying the dynamics of microcircuits involved in control of attention and the sub-cellular details of dendritic integration. I will also describe some new approaches to storing brain-wide records of neural activity via intracellular protein "ticker tapes".
